
body.day{
	background:url('http://www.oasisoverland.co.uk/cssimages/background_day.jpg') repeat-x fixed top left;
}

body.sunrise{
	background:url('http://www.oasisoverland.co.uk/cssimages/background_dawn.jpg') no-repeat fixed;
}

body.sunset{
	background:url('http://www.oasisoverland.co.uk/cssimages/background_dusk.jpg') no-repeat fixed;
}

body.night{
	background:url('http://www.oasisoverland.co.uk/cssimages/background_night.jpg') no-repeat fixed;
}

h1#branding {
	background:url('http://www.oasisoverland.co.uk/cssimages/logo.png') no-repeat -60px 0;
}

#outer_wrapper {
	background:url('http://www.oasisoverland.co.uk/cssimages/body_head.png') no-repeat;
}

#wrapper {
	background:url('http://www.oasisoverland.co.uk/cssimages/body_middle.png') repeat-y;
}

#container{
	background:url('http://www.oasisoverland.co.uk/cssimages/explore_bg.png') repeat-x scroll 0 0 #323232;
}

.yellow_arrow {
	background:url('http://www.oasisoverland.co.uk/cssimages/white_arrow.png') no-repeat;
}

#book_trip span {
	background:url('http://www.oasisoverland.co.uk/cssimages/book_trip.jpg') repeat-x;
}

#sidebar_contact_info, #sidebar_content {
	background: url('http://www.oasisoverland.co.uk/cssimages/sidebar_contact_bg.jpg') no-repeat #6E7E29;
}

ul#select_destination_list li#select_me a {
	background: url('http://www.oasisoverland.co.uk/cssimages/select_trip_me.png') no-repeat;
}

ul#select_destination_list li#select_sa a {
	background: url('http://www.oasisoverland.co.uk/cssimages/select_trip_sa.png') no-repeat;
}

ul#select_destination_list li#select_a a {
	background: url('http://www.oasisoverland.co.uk/cssimages/select_trip_africa.png') no-repeat;
}

ul#select_destination_list li#select_me a:hover {
	background: url('http://www.oasisoverland.co.uk/cssimages/select_trip_me_h.png') no-repeat;
}

ul#select_destination_list li#select_sa a:hover {
	background: url('http://www.oasisoverland.co.uk/cssimages/select_trip_sa_h.png') no-repeat;
}

ul#select_destination_list li#select_a a:hover {
	background: url('http://www.oasisoverland.co.uk/cssimages/select_trip_africa_h.png') no-repeat;
}

#skype_logo {
	background: url('http://www.oasisoverland.co.uk/cssimages/skype_logo_bg.png') no-repeat left;
}

#brochure_dl {
	background: url('http://www.oasisoverland.co.uk/cssimages/brochure_dl_bg.png') no-repeat;
}

#newsletter_signup {
	background: url('http://www.oasisoverland.co.uk/cssimages/newsletter_signup_bg.jpg') no-repeat;
}

ul#select_destination_list {
	background: url('http://www.oasisoverland.co.uk/cssimages/select_destination2.jpg') no-repeat #3C3C3C;
}

#trip_list_title{
	background: url('http://www.oasisoverland.co.uk/cssimages/trip_list_title_bg.jpg') no-repeat;
}

#recent_trips h3 {
	background: url('http://www.oasisoverland.co.uk/cssimages/yellow_arrow.png') no-repeat 4px 10px #325B71;
}

#recent_trips li {
	background: url('http://www.oasisoverland.co.uk/cssimages/recent_trip_list_bg.jpg') repeat-x #DFDDCE;
}

#in_brief_list li#trip_reverse a {
	background: url('http://www.oasisoverland.co.uk/cssimages/arrow_reverse.png') no-repeat 10px 5px #3E5D73;
}

#back_to_list_page a {
	background: url('http://www.oasisoverland.co.uk/cssimages/yellow_arrow_left.png') no-repeat 10px 6px #333;
}

#view_full_map a {
	background: url('http://www.oasisoverland.co.uk/cssimages/yellow_arrow.png') no-repeat 100px 6px #60742D;
}

p#link_to_gallery span {
	background: url('http://www.oasisoverland.co.uk/cssimages/yellow_arrow.png') no-repeat 110px 6px #60742D;
}

p#trip_cross_sell_open {
	background: url('http://www.oasisoverland.co.uk/cssimages/yellow_arrow.png') no-repeat 10px 6px #333;
}

#included_synopsis {
	background: url('http://www.oasisoverland.co.uk/cssimages/drop_shadow_header.png') repeat-x bottom;
}

p.book_now a {
	background: url('http://www.oasisoverland.co.uk/cssimages/grad_red.jpg') repeat-x;
}

#content_page #content_wide, #content_page #content, #trip_list_container, #trip_detail_container {
	background: url('http://www.oasisoverland.co.uk/cssimages/trip_list_bg.jpg');
}

.tabNavigation {
	background: url('http://www.oasisoverland.co.uk/cssimages/trip_detail_nav_bg.jpg') repeat-x;
}

p.pagination a.pagi_prv {
	background: url('http://www.oasisoverland.co.uk/cssimages/pagi_arrow_prv.png') left center no-repeat;
}

p.pagination a.pagi_nxt {
	background: url('http://www.oasisoverland.co.uk/cssimages/pagi_arrow_nxt.png') right center no-repeat;
}

li.find_out a {
	background: url('http://www.oasisoverland.co.uk/cssimages/white_arrow.png') right center no-repeat #333;
}

p.find_out a {
	background: url('http://www.oasisoverland.co.uk/cssimages/white_arrow.png') right center no-repeat #333;
}

.divide {
	background:url('http://www.oasisoverland.co.uk/cssimages/drop_shadow.jpg') repeat-x;
}

#brochure_download {
	background:url('http://www.oasisoverland.co.uk/cssimages/promo_banners.png') no-repeat;
}

#special_offers {
	background:url('http://www.oasisoverland.co.uk/cssimages/promo_banners.png') no-repeat;
}

#call_us {
	background:url('http://www.oasisoverland.co.uk/cssimages/promo_banners.png') no-repeat;
}

.box_section {
	background:url('http://www.oasisoverland.co.uk/cssimages/drop_shadow_header.png') repeat-x #e6e3d8 0 32px;
}

.news_divide {
	background:url('http://www.oasisoverland.co.uk/cssimages/drop_shadow_header.png') repeat-x 0 4px;
}

#stay_updated dl {
	background:url('http://www.oasisoverland.co.uk/cssimages/stay_updated.jpg') no-repeat 0 -20px;
}

#about_oasis div {
	background:url('http://www.oasisoverland.co.uk/cssimages/about_oasis_bg.jpg') no-repeat #71223D;
}

#news_section div {
	background:url('http://www.oasisoverland.co.uk/cssimages/latest_news_bg.jpg') no-repeat;
}

#news_section div div.news_item {
	background:url('http://www.oasisoverland.co.uk/cssimages/trans_white.png');
}

#photo_competition div.first {
	background:url('http://www.oasisoverland.co.uk/cssimages/photo_competition_bg.jpg') no-repeat 0 0 #34576A;
}

#mini_gallery {
	background:url('http://www.oasisoverland.co.uk/cssimages/mini_gallery_bg.jpg') no-repeat 0 0;
}

.drop_shadow {
	background:url('http://www.oasisoverland.co.uk/js/gallery/images/shadowAlpha.png') no-repeat scroll right bottom transparent !important;
}

#home_image_buttons li.featured_trip a{
	background:url('http://www.oasisoverland.co.uk/cssimages/featured_trip.jpg') no-repeat;
}

#sidebar_navigation {
	background: url('http://www.oasisoverland.co.uk/cssimages/side_nav_bg.jpg') no-repeat 0 6px #0D0D0D;
}

.banner_title {
	
}

.button_black_white, a.button_black_white {
	background: url('http://www.oasisoverland.co.uk/cssimages/button_grey.jpg') right #2A353A;
}

.list_content .tool_tip_a span, #in_brief_list .tool_tip_a span {
	background: url('http://www.oasisoverland.co.uk/cssimages/arrow_grey_left.png') no-repeat left;
}

.current_c span {
	background: url('http://www.oasisoverland.co.uk/cssimages/dangly.png') no-repeat top;	
}

#home_image_buttons li.trip_styles a{
	background:url('http://www.oasisoverland.co.uk/cssimages/our_trip_styles.jpg') no-repeat;
}

#home_image_buttons li.special_offers a{
	background:url('http://www.oasisoverland.co.uk/cssimages/special_offers.jpg') no-repeat;
}

#home_image_buttons li.special_events a {
	background:url('http://www.oasisoverland.co.uk/cssimages/special_events.jpg') no-repeat;
}

#special_events ul {
	background: url('../cssimages/drop_shadow_header.png') top repeat-x;
}

#search_box{
	background:url('http://www.oasisoverland.co.uk/cssimages/search.jpg') no-repeat;
}

input.submit{
	background:url('http://www.oasisoverland.co.uk/cssimages/submit_button.png') no-repeat;
}

div#fancy_loading div {
	background: transparent url(http://www.oasisoverland.co.uk/images/fancy_progress2.png) no-repeat;
}

div#fancy_close {
	background: transparent url(http://www.oasisoverland.co.uk/images/fancy_closebox.png) ;
}

td#fancy_title_left {
	background: transparent url(http://www.oasisoverland.co.uk/images/fancy_title_left.png) repeat-x;
}

td#fancy_title_main {
	background: transparent url(http://www.oasisoverland.co.uk/images/fancy_title_main.png) repeat-x;
}

td#fancy_title_right {
	background: transparent url(http://www.oasisoverland.co.uk/images/fancy_title_right.png) repeat-x;
}

a#fancy_left:hover {
	background: transparent url(http://www.oasisoverland.co.uk/images/fancy_left.jpg) no-repeat 0% 100%;
}

a#fancy_right:hover {
	background: transparent url(http://www.oasisoverland.co.uk/images/fancy_right.jpg) no-repeat 100% 100%;
}

div.fancy_bg_n {
	background: transparent url(http://www.oasisoverland.co.uk/images/fancy_shadow_n.png) repeat-x;
}

div.fancy_bg_ne {
	background: transparent url(http://www.oasisoverland.co.uk/images/fancy_shadow_ne.png) no-repeat;
}

div.fancy_bg_e {
	background: transparent url(http://www.oasisoverland.co.uk/images/fancy_shadow_e.png) repeat-y;
}

div.fancy_bg_se {
	background: transparent url(http://www.oasisoverland.co.uk/images/fancy_shadow_se.png) no-repeat;
}

div.fancy_bg_s {
	background: transparent url(http://www.oasisoverland.co.uk/images/fancy_shadow_s.png) repeat-x;
}

div.fancy_bg_sw {
	background: transparent url(http://www.oasisoverland.co.uk/images/fancy_shadow_sw.png) no-repeat;
}

div.fancy_bg_nw {
	background: transparent url(http://www.oasisoverland.co.uk/images/fancy_shadow_nw.png) no-repeat;
}

#nextBtn a, #slider1next a{ 
background:url(http://www.oasisoverland.co.uk/cssimages/right_gallery.png) no-repeat 0 0;
}

#prevBtn a, #slider1prev a{ 
background:url(http://www.oasisoverland.co.uk/cssimages/left_gallery.png) no-repeat 0 0;
}

.ultimateexpeditions h3{
	background:url('http://www.oasisoverland.co.uk/cssimages/ultimate_expeditions.jpg') no-repeat;
}

.overlandadventures h3{
	background:url('http://www.oasisoverland.co.uk/cssimages/overland_adventures.jpg') no-repeat;
}

.regionalexplorers h3{
	background:url('http://www.oasisoverland.co.uk/cssimages/regional_explorers.jpg') no-repeat;
}
